A root of unity is a complex number that is a solution to the equation \( z^{n}=1 \) for some positive integer \( n \). Find the Number of roots of unity that are also the roots of the equation \( \mathrm{z}^{2}+ \) \( \mathrm{az}+\mathrm{b}=0 \), for some integer \( \mathrm{a} \) and \( \mathrm{b} \) ?
(a) 8
(b) 2
(c) 4
(d) 0
